Vulnerability Description
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in forum.asp in ASP-DEV XM Forum RC3 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the forum_title parameter. NOTE: the provenance of this issue is unknown; the details are obtained solely from the BID. In addition, its accuracy is in question because "forum_title" does not appear to be specified in the source code for XM Forum RC3. It is possible, but not certain, that this is CVE-2004-2211.
